What is inflammatory skin disease and what are the symptoms

Inflammatory skin diseases are actually very common skin diseases in life, but some friends may not have heard of them and think they are rare. Eczema is also an inflammatory skin disease and poses a great threat to skin health. So what are the symptoms of inflammatory skin?

According to the course of the disease, it is divided into three types: acute, subacute and chronic.

(1) Acute eczema: The disease develops rapidly and is often symmetrically distributed on the head, face, limbs and genitals. During the course of the disease, various types of rashes such as erythema, papules, blisters, pustules, erosions, and crusts may appear sequentially, but it is common for 2-3 types of rashes to coexist at the same time or for a certain type of rash to be dominant at a certain stage. Frequent scratching due to severe itching makes the condition worse.

(2) Subacute eczema: After the inflammation and symptoms of acute eczema are alleviated, the rash is mainly composed of papules, scales, and scabs, but erosions still occur after scratching.

(3) Chronic eczema: It is often caused by repeated attacks of acute or subacute eczema, and may also present as chronic inflammation from the beginning. The skin of the affected area becomes infiltrated and thickened, turning dark red and pigmented. If the condition persists, the skin lesions will become larger, dry and prone to cracking. It is commonly found in the calves, hands, feet, elbows, vulva, and anus.
